The king's stable boy

Thea of almost 14 lives with her adoptive parents in a small town. At school she is asked to do a paper on her family chronicles and she decides to detect the identity of her biologi­cal parents. She throws herself into a grand investigation assisted by Kalle, the new boy in school.

At night, Thea is haunted by recurring night­mares in which she is chased by four knights on horseback. The year is 1626 and Denmark is ruled by King Christian the Fourth.

 

Mysteriously, the two storylines begin to inter­twine and Thea slowly realizes that there might be a connection between the two worlds. The more she learns about the past - which seems to be beyond her wildest dreams - the more she starts to wonder: Who am I after all - Thea or Thyra? And am I in fact dealing with a completely different life of a different time in history?

THE AUTHOR

Trine Appel (b. 1972) is a trained actress. She is well-known in Denmark for notable parts in various TV-shows, theatre and film produc­tions.

'The King's Stable Boy' is her debut as a writer of children's books.
